Traveling around the 'Land of the Rising Sun'

Japan is a land of great contrasts, centuries-old traditions live on alongside state-of-the-art technology. Be swept behind the facade of neon and cosmopolitan cities, sometimes at the fast pace of the Shinkansen high-speed train, then at walking pace as you stroll through quiet zen gardens.

You can be a spectator at a spectacle of Sumo wrestlers or Samurai fighters , but also take up the sword yourself during a workshop. Or do you opt for an origami , calligraphy or manga drawing workshop? Visit Shinto shrines and Buddhist temples , meander through ancient forests or attend a folkloric festival , and enjoy views of Mount Fuji from a cruise ship.

At the end of the day, everything settles down once you retire to a traditional hotel, the ryokan . Experience the special Japanese hospitality in an environment that radiates peace and harmony. Bathing in a thermal spring, the experiences of the day glide by once more, the pace slows down. Vibrant activities and tranquility, experience it in it 'Land of the Rising Sun' .

Ryokans

You will be greeted with a courteous bow, and swap your shoes for home slippers before entering. The spaces are determined by tatami mats and panels of rice paper, the atmosphere is serene. This is not just any hotel, this is a ryokan.
